Item 8.01. Other Events.

On March 3, 2022, Alberton Acquisition Corporation (the "Company") received notice that the Nasdaq Listing Qualifications Panel (the "Panel") has granted the Company's request for continued listing on The Nasdaq Capital Market pursuant to a further extension and subject to, among other things, the Company's demonstration of compliance with all initial listing standards required by The Nasdaq Stock Market's ("Nasdaq") rules and consummation of the merger with SolarMax Technology, Inc. ("SolarMax") by April 26, 2022.

As previously disclosed, in December 2021, the Company attended a hearing before the Panel, at which it presented its plan to regain compliance with Nasdaq IM-5101-2, which requires that a special purpose acquisition company must complete one or more business combinations within 36 months of the effectiveness of its initial public offering registration statement. Following the hearing, and as disclosed on January 5, 2022, the Panel granted the Company's request to continue its listing on Nasdaq through the original March 14, 2022. On February 28, 2022, the Company submitted a request for additional extension through April 26, 2022 because it needed additional time to prepare and include the audited financial statements for the year ended December 31, 2021 for the Company and SolarMax in the registration statement on Form S-4 and the related proxy statement/prospectus in connection with the merger, which request was granted by the Panel on March 3, 2022. The Panel stated that April 26, 2022 represents the full extent of the Panel's discretion to grant continued listing while the Company is non-compliant. As a result, if the merger is not completed and the Company does not demonstrate compliance with the applicable Nasdaq listing requirements by April 26, 2022, the Panel will issue a final delist determination and the Company will be suspended from trading on Nasdaq.

While the Company is working toward regaining compliance with all applicable requirements for continued listing on Nasdaq, there can be no assurance that the Company will be able to demonstrate compliance by the deadlines set forth above or that the Panel will grant the Company an extension in the event compliance is not timely achieved.
